Bashing business comes
naturally to Mr. Obama. But for Hillary it was a complete failure. Exit polls
from Wisconsin say the trade protectionists went with Mr. Obama. Union members?
Obama. People who think the economy's in trouble? Obama. Folks who don't think
it's in trouble? Obama. People making less than $50,000 a year? Obama. More than
$50,000 a year? Obama.
And it only gets worse.
Voters went with
Senator Obama on health care by eight points, on the economy by 16 points, and
on Iraq by 20 points. Churchgoers and non-churchgoers went with Mr. Obama. Most
qualified to be commander in chief? Obama. College degree or no college degree?
Obama. Democrats, Republicans, and independents went with Mr. Obama. So did
blacks and whites.
White women did in fact lean toward Hillary, by a
small 52% to 47% margin. But Hillary only got 31% of the male vote while tying
the female vote. White males? They went with Mr. Obama by a full 29 points. Mr.
Obama won both married men and women, and he tied on unmarried women — a
heretofore Hillary stronghold. Most likely to unite the country? Obama, by
almost 30 points. Most interested in improving relations with the rest of the
world? Obama, 56 to 40.
